Navicat > Navicat Report Viewer > 常见问题 > Navicat Report Viewer 如何进行SSH设置
Navicat 帮助中心 Navicat Report Viewer 帮助类别

Navicat Report Viewer 如何进行SSH设置

发布时间:2016-03-29

Secure SHell(SSH)通过网络登录其他计算机的程序,在远程服务器运行命令,从一台机器移动文件到另一台机器。在不安全的网络中,Navicat Report Viewer 提供两台主机之间强大认证和安全加密的的通讯,被称为 SSH Port Forwarding(Tunneling)。通常情况下使用 Telnet 的加密版本。

在一个 Telnet 阶段作业,全部的通讯包括用户名和密码,会用纯文本传输,让任何人都能监听阶段作业及窃取密码或其他信息。这种阶段作业也容易受到阶段作业劫持,一旦验证,恶意用户就能接管这种阶段作业。 SSH 的目的是防止这种漏洞,并允许用户在不影响安全性的情况下访问远程服务器的 shell。

Navicat Report Viewer 设置 SSH
Navicat Report Viewer 设置 SSH

温馨提示:只限于MySQL、Oracle、PostgreSQL、SQL Server 和 MariaDB。确保在 Linux 服务器的参数:「AllowTcpForwarding」设置值为「yes」,否则会禁用 SSH port forwarding。

要查找路径:/etc/ssh/sshd_config。在默认情况下,SSH port forwarding 应该已启用。请仔细检查该值的设置。即使服务器支持 SSH 通道,但如果 port forwarding 被禁用,Navicat Report Viewer 就无法通过 SSH 端口 22 连接。

主机名或 IP 地址:SSH 服务器的主机。

端口:SSH 服务器的端口,默认情况下它是 22。

用户名:SSH 服务器机器的用户。需要注意的是,它不是一个数据库服务器用户。

验证方法:

● 密码:提供 SSH 服务器用户密码。

● 公钥

● ● 私钥:和公钥一起使用。私钥应该只可读。

● ● 密码短语:密码短语和密码完全一样,除了应用于生成的钥而不是帐号。

温馨提示:在常规选项卡的 Navicat Report Viewer 主机名是由用户数据库拖管公司提供,应设置和 SSH 服务器相对。

关于Navicat Report Viewer 的 SSH设置比较简便,点击“Navicat教程”可获取更多相关教程。

标签:Navicat Report Viewer,SSH设置,Navicat教程

读者也访问过这里:

版权所有 Copyright © 2015 Navicat数据库管理软件    苏州苏杰思网络有限公司旗下网站 软件使用须知    特聘法律顾问:江苏政纬律师事务所 宋红波    苏ICP备14036386号-20